Comprehending Composite Doors

Before diving into restoration methods, it is necessary to comprehend what composite doors are made of and why they are favored.

Composition of Composite Doors:

  • Core Materials: A mix of solid wood and an insulating foam core offers strength and energy performance.
  • External Layer: Typically built of a long lasting, weather-resistant skin made from materials like PVC, fiberglass, or lumber.
  • Support: Steel and aluminum reinforcements can be included to improve security and sturdiness.

Benefits of Composite Doors:

  1. Durability: Resistant to warping, splitting, or swelling, they can withstand extreme weather condition conditions.
  2. Energy Efficiency: composite Bifold door repair doors frequently bear an energy rating, guaranteeing they help in reducing heating costs.
  3. Low Maintenance: Unlike traditional wood doors, composite doors need very little upkeep.
  4. Versatile Design: Available in numerous styles, colors, and completes to fit diverse tastes.

Indications Your Composite Door Needs Restoration

Property owners should periodically examine their composite doors for typical indications of wear. Restoration might be necessary if one or more of the following indications are present:

  • Fading and Discoloration: Exposure to sunshine can result in a loss of color and vibrancy.
  • Scratches and Scuffs: Everyday wear and tear, together with unexpected bumps, can mar the surface.
  • Damages: Heavy objects can result in dents that affect both the door’s looks and performance.
  • Sealing Issues: Signs of drafts or water leakages might indicate that the seals and hinges require attention.

The Composite Door Restoration Process

Bring back a composite door may appear a challenging task, however with the right tools and method, it can be a manageable and fulfilling undertaking.

Step-by-Step Restoration Guide:

  1. Gather Tools and Materials:

    • Soft fabrics and sponges
    • Cleaning agent or mild cleaner
    • Sandpaper (fine-grade)
    • Paint or wood stain (if needed)
    • Sealant or weather removing
    • Screwdriver
    • Touch-up paint (for scratches and scuffs)
  2. Cleaning the Door:

    • Begin by thoroughly washing the door with a mixture of detergent and warm water to remove dirt and gunk.
    • Use a soft cloth or sponge to carefully scrub the surface. Rinse with tidy water and let it dry totally.
  3. Evaluating Damage:

    • Inspect the door for deep scratches, damages, or a damaged finish.
    • For deep scratches, consider using touch-up paint or wood filler to even out the surface area.
  4. Sanding and Smoothing:

    • If the door surface is rough or if paint has actually begun to peel, use fine-grade sandpaper to smooth out the location.
    • Prevent over-sanding, as this can damage the door’s outer layer.
  5. Applying Paint or Stain:

    • For stained doors, apply a fresh coat of paint or wood stain that matches the original finish.
    • Use even strokes and let the first coat dry before applying a 2nd coat if needed.
  6. Sealing the Edges:

    • Inspect the weather condition removing and seals around the door. If they are damaged, get rid of the old material and replace it with new weather removing or sealant to guarantee the door stays energy efficient and secure.
  7. Final Inspection:

    • Once all repairs and restorations are done, carry out a final inspection to ensure everything functions smoothly. Check the locking system, door swing, and seals.
